Each phase, corrected on its own.
Three servo systems, one per phase, drive stepless autotransformers. A lopsided incoming supply becomes a clean, balanced output. IGBT models do the same with no moving parts.

Five layers of protection.
Every unit watches the grid and shuts the load out of harm automatically — no manual reset, no babysitting.
Overload protection
Trips the moment the connected load draws more than its rated current.
Over-voltage protection
Cuts the output the instant mains voltage spikes dangerously high.
Under-voltage protection
Disconnects the load when the supply sags below a safe level.
Over-temperature cut-off
Shuts down on excess internal heat, then resumes once it cools.
Short-circuit protection
Isolates the output instantly if a short circuit is detected.
Compare every model.
See the specs of every model side by side. Find the one that fits your load.
| Parameter | 100kVA | 200kVA | 500kVA |
|---|---|---|---|
| Technology | SVC — 3-phase servo | ||
| Capacity | 100kVA, 3-phase | 200kVA, 3-phase | 500kVA, 3-phase |
| Input range | 300V – 460V (L-L) | 280V – 480V (L-L) | 260V – 480V (L-L) |
| Output | 400V ±1% | ||
| Correction speed | 35V / second | 35V / second | 45V / second |
| Efficiency | > 97% | > 97% | > 97.5% |
| Ambient rating | 50°C continuous | ||
| Cooling | Forced air, thermal cutoff | Forced air, thermal cutoff | Forced oil, thermostatic |
